Application Notes
- Number of Coats: One or two coats depending on substrate and film thickness required. For low lustre finishes, a gloss intermediate coat is recommended.
- Surface Prep: Clean with Sansin Multi-Wash, sand with #60–#80 grit, and ensure the surface is clean, dry, and free of wax, dust, or grease.
- Drying Time: Touch dry in 40 minutes. Recoat after 4 hours at 20°C (68°F). Full cure in 5–7 days.
- Application Tools: Best applied by spray using HVLP, air-assist, or conventional spray systems. Premium brush may be used. Avoid high-shear pumps.
- Film Thickness: 4–6 wet mils per coat.
- Application Conditions: Avoid direct sun, heat, or freezing temps. Do not apply to hot wood. Apply in shade between 10°C and 30°C.

Maintenance Required
- Vertical surfaces typically require maintenance every 4–6 years.
- Inspect regularly for fading, erosion, or clouding. Clean with Multi-Wash and recoat as needed.
- When recoating, ensure surface is clean and dry, scuff sand for improved adhesion, and apply a new coat of ENS Optimum Clear or a lightly toned version using the Naturals color system.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is Sansin ENS Optimum Clear?
It’s a high-performance, clear topcoat designed to enhance and protect previously coated or primed surfaces. It provides excellent UV resistance and film durability.
Is ENS Optimum Clear compatible with other products?
Yes. It works over most water- and solvent-based products including SDF, Classic, Dec, ENS, and others, provided proper preparation is done.
What sheen levels are available?
Gloss, Satin, Low Lustre, and Extra Low Lustre. Gloss is recommended as an intermediate coat when applying lower lustre finishes.
Can I apply ENS Optimum Clear by brush?
Spray application is preferred, but brushing with a premium quality brush is acceptable for small areas or touch-up.
How do I know when to recoat?
Inspect for fading, clouding, or loss of water repellency. Recoat every 4–6 years or sooner in high-exposure conditions.
Does this product yellow or cloud over time?
No. ENS Optimum Clear is formulated for optical clarity and long-term transparency when maintained properly.
Is ENS Optimum Clear water-repellent?
Yes, it forms a water-repellent barrier that protects underlying coatings and materials from moisture damage.
What is the dry time between coats?
Minimum 4 hours at 20°C (68°F). Avoid application in humid, cold, or wet conditions for optimal performance.
How should I clean the surface before applying?
Use Sansin Multi-Wash, rinse thoroughly, and allow to dry. Sand with #60–#80 grit before applying your finish coat.
Is it safe for indoor use?
Yes. It is low-odor, low-VOC, non-flammable, and environmentally friendly—safe for residential environments when used with proper ventilation.
